Broth time!

Small pot – Med-High

2C H2O

1 T Braggs

1/2 tsp Sriracha

1/2 tsp Lemongrass Paste

1/2 tsp grated fresh ginger

1 T sugar

 

Once that gets to the boiling point take a small dish and mix 1T cornstarch and 2T water, mix this well until there are no clumps.

Pour into the broth mixture and stir in quickly. This will thicken it a tiny bit.

Meanwhile, you should have been cooking your skinny rice noodles or whatever tickles your fancy.

This is enough broth to pour over 2-3 bowls of noodles,depending on how brothy you like your noodz.
